
排序算法
文章平均质量分 79
Ayin_cc
这个作者很懒,什么都没留下…
展开
-
【排序算法】快速排序
文末有算法可视化哦~原创 2023-11-13 17:16:19 · 106 阅读 · 0 评论 -
【排序算法】归并排序
文末有算法可视化哦~原创 2023-11-13 17:15:31 · 91 阅读 · 0 评论 -
【排序算法】希尔排序
但是因为该算法是将原数组先转换成部分有序的数组再排序,循环次数与gap的选取有关,gap = 1 时与插入排序一致,gap = n / 2时可能会因为间隔大的数字比较次数多从而导致效率降低,所以在。希尔排序的时间复杂度取决于增量序列的选择。因为是基于插入排序的,所以。,最好的gap选取还是要根据实际情况来的。**时间复杂度分析: ****算法可视化: **文末有算法可视化哦~原创 2023-11-13 17:14:43 · 90 阅读 · 0 评论 -
【排序算法】冒泡排序
冒泡排序的时间复杂度由两层循环决定。在最坏情况下,即待排序数组是逆序排列时,需要进行。次外部循环和每次外部循环需要进行。**时间复杂度分析: ****算法可视化: **文末有算法可视化哦~原创 2023-11-13 17:13:28 · 64 阅读 · 0 评论 -
【排序算法】插入排序
文末有算法可视化哦~原创 2023-11-13 17:12:16 · 64 阅读 · 0 评论 -
【排序算法】选择排序
初级排序算法文末有算法可视化哦~原创 2023-11-13 17:11:07 · 60 阅读 · 0 评论